How the conversion works

yearly salary = hourly rate × hours/week × weeks/year

The standard full-time year is 40 hours × 52 weeks = 2,080 hours, which is why recruiters double your hourly rate and add three zeros for a quick estimate ($20/hr ≈ $40k — close, though the exact figure is $41,600). The calculator does the precise math and breaks it into the numbers you actually live on: the monthly figure for rent-sized decisions and the biweekly paycheck most US employers deposit.

Common conversions at 40 hrs/week

HourlyYearlyMonthlyBiweekly
$15$31,200$2,600$1,200
$18$37,440$3,120$1,440
$20$41,600$3,467$1,600
$25$52,000$4,333$2,000
$30$62,400$5,200$2,400
$35$72,800$6,067$2,800
$50$104,000$8,667$4,000

Comparing a job offer? Watch these three things

  • Paid time off changes everything. A salaried job with 3 weeks vacation pays you for 52 weeks while you work 49. An hourly job usually pays only worked weeks — set weeks-per-year to 49 or 50 to compare fairly.
  • Overtime cuts the other way. Hourly workers get overtime pay (usually 1.5×) past 40 hours; most salaried workers don't. If the job runs long hours, hourly can quietly win — check our overtime calculator.
  • Benefits are pay. Employer health insurance and retirement matching are commonly worth several dollars an hour. Compare total packages, not just the wage line.

Frequently asked

How do you convert an hourly wage to a yearly salary?

Multiply your hourly rate by the hours you work per week, then by the weeks you work per year. At the standard 40 hours and 52 weeks, the shortcut is: hourly rate × 2,080. So $25 an hour is $25 × 2,080 = $52,000 a year.

Does this include taxes?

No — these are gross (pre-tax) figures, which is how salaries are quoted in job offers. Your take-home pay will be lower after federal and state taxes, Social Security, Medicare, and any benefits deductions.

How many work hours are in a year?

At 40 hours a week for 52 weeks, there are 2,080 work hours in a year. That's the standard number employers use to convert between hourly and salary pay.
